Output 308905e91ec3d3404ae3c83e3810dd28cfafbe1459ca8cd632e9e569acb17b15:0

value
14890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d7efe59783b2b68da61ab26524f5531c60ea57 OP_EQUAL
address
32b4gqqJLdt5GdFPSubBphc3Jp2pHhSHVt
transaction
308905e91ec3d3404ae3c83e3810dd28cfafbe1459ca8cd632e9e569acb17b15
spent
true